“We can do no great things, only small things with great love.†—Blessed Teresa of Calcutta With Great Love is a moving collection of songs that speak of God's love at work in us. These songs are fashioned for use throughout the liturgical year, enriching everything from the most intimate of prayer services to the most majestic of Christmas liturgies. The title track, “With Great Love,†is a beautiful message based on the writings of Blessed Teresa. It is a gentle call to action that is easily learned, enabling quick and active participation. Many of the tracks combine Latin with English lyrics. Moved by the simplicity and pure beauty of plainchant, de Silva weaves both languages seamlessly in a fusion of ageless text and contemporary melody, effectively preserving our traditions while presenting them in a modern, singable setting. Another notable inclusion, “God Will Lead Us Home,†contains a beautiful choral interlude on in paradisum that suspends the passing of time. There is a place in your library, your liturgies, and your hearts for every song in this collection. Contents: With Great Love • Enter God's Kingdom • Lord, Let Us See Your Kindness • Come, Lord Jesus • Magnificat • That Holy Night • There Is Room for the Stranger • Ubi Caritas • Sustained by Faith • Broken for the Broken • Litany of Thanksgiving • God Is Near • God Will Lead Us Home • Peace Blessing / Dona Nobis Pacem.

David von Kampen masterfully crafts the text of Revelation 21:4 - 5 into an inspiring and striking piece for SATB and piano. A variety of compositional techniques—including declamatory writing, polytextuality, and a skillful use of key—connect the biblical text and song powerfully. Smaller choirs can easily adapt this piece for two-part voicing by singing just soprano and tenor in the middle section. Use this piece for Easter Vigil, during the rest of the Easter Season, on All Saints' Day, and for funerals.

Do-It-Yourself Guitar is a fun way to get started playing on your own. Using over 90 well-known pop and rock tunes, you will be given step-by-step instructions on what you need to know to get started and sounding like a pro in no time. Includes over 150 audio tracks for demonstration and play-along, plus video instruction that covers all concepts within! Covers: Guitar fundamentals; reading guitar tablature; fret-hand and pick-hand techniques; chords & chord progressions; scales; techniques for acoustic and electric guitar; lead guitar; fingerstyle guitar; playing styles of famous guitarists; demonstraton and play-along audio tracks; video instruction and demonstration; and more! The price of this book includes access to audio and video online, for download or streaming, using the unique code found inside. Includes PLAYBACK+, a multi-functional audio player that allows you to slow down audio without changing pitch, set loop points, change keys, and pan left or right–available exclusively from Hal Leonard.
